Preview pane always scrolls to top (maybe the message is reopened - hard to say)
after some events in inbox. The events that I saw that cause this behaviour are:
new messages arrive, junk mail controls download and classify a message.
Use case: Today I was reading one message, while junk mail controls were
cleaning my inbox from Netsky and Beagle viruses (40kB per message). So it took
a while I scrolled down in the longer e-mail and aproximatelly every second I
had to scroll down again, as TB downloaded the bulk virus message and classified
it as junk. Very annoying experience. This annoys me also when I'm in the middle
of reading a message, interrupt for a while, and then find my message scrolled
to beggening, because new e-mail arrived.
This bahaviour in fact prevents user from processing messages while they are
still downloading. Note that this is reported from IMAP account, but probably
occurs also on POP3 (I don't see the implementation difference, so some
confirmation is needed).
